The Captcha Settings section allows you to protect your form from spam and automated submissions by enabling different types of captcha or spam-prevention techniques. Captcha ensures that submissions are made by real users and helps maintain the security and integrity of your form data.
Available Options and Their Functions
Limit form activity with captcha
When enabled, this option activates Google reCAPTCHA on your form to prevent automated bots from submitting it.
By default, Google reCAPTCHA V2 is applied.
Select captcha style
Defines the alignment of the captcha element on your form (e.g., Left).
This setting allows you to visually align captcha with the rest of your form layout.
Select captcha language
Determines the display language of the captcha widget.
Example: English (US), but multiple other languages are supported.
Enable Google Captcha version 3
Switches from reCAPTCHA V2 (which shows a “I’m not a robot” checkbox) to reCAPTCHA V3, an invisible verification method.
reCAPTCHA V3 runs silently in the background and scores user behavior to detect bots without interrupting the user experience.
Enable captcha verification from server side
Adds an additional layer of security by verifying captcha responses directly from your server.
Helps ensure that submissions come from legitimate interactions rather than external scripts.
Spam prevention using honeypot technique
Enables the Honeypot method — a hidden field that genuine users won’t see, but bots will typically fill out, triggering spam detection.
Recommended as an alternative or backup when Google reCAPTCHA may cause issues on specific browsers.
Browser Compatibility Note
When using Google Captcha, some forms might not load properly on Safari browsers due to certain security or cookie restrictions.
If you encounter this issue, it’s recommended to switch to the Honeypot technique for reliable spam protection.
Tip
For the best balance of user experience and security:
Use reCAPTCHA V3 for smooth, invisible protection.
Use Honeypot if your audience primarily uses Safari or if you want a lightweight, privacy-friendly solution.
